2009-2010 Medical Administrative Assistant
Associate of Applied Science Degree
Suggested Plan of Study
Medical Administrative Assistant Associate of Applied Science Degree
Required Courses
Credits
ACTG 101 Accounting Procedures I 3
CAPP 110 Short Courses:  MS Outlook 1
CAPP 120 Introduction to Computers 3
CAPP 154 MS Word 3
CAPP 156 MS Excel 3
CAPP 158 MS Access 3
CODE 110 CPT-4 Procedure Coding 3
CODE 120 ICD-9 Diagnosis Coding 3
COMT 109 Human Relations 3
COMT 130 Introduction to Public Speaking 3
CTBU 113 Transcription 3
CTBU 115 Keyboarding Applications/Ten Key 3
CTBU 131 Records and Information Management 3
CTBU 133 Office Applications 3
CTBU 153 Medical Transcription 3
HLTH 101 Essentials of Anatomy and Physiology 3
HLTH 150 Health Occupations Terminology I 3
HLTH 251 Medical Office Procedures 3
HLTH 255 Medical Law and Ethics 3
M 108 Business Mathematics 3
M 121 College Algebra 3*
OR  
M 143 Finite Mathematics 4*
OR  
M 105 Contemporary Mathematics 3*
WRIT 122 Introduction to Business Writing 3
Subtotal
64
Restricted Electives chosen in consultation with academic advisor
3
Total minimum credits required for degree
67

*Students should check with their academic advisor to determine the specific math course that is appropriate for their plan of study.
